A light bulb is designed by revolving the graph of:

[tex]y = \frac{1}{3}x^{\frac{1}{2}} - x^{\frac{3}{2}}[/tex]

Over the interval 0 ≤ x ≤ 1/3 about the x-axis, where x and y are measured in feet. Find the surface area of the bulb and use the result to approximate the amount of glass needed to make the bulb. (Glass is 0.015 inch thick).

Step-by-step explanation:

Step 1: Define

[tex]\displaystyle y = \frac{1}{3}x^{\frac{1}{2}} - x^{\frac{3}{2}}\\Interval: [0, \frac{1}{3}][/tex]

Step 2: Differentiate

Basic Power Rule:                    [tex]\displaystyle y' = \frac{1}{2} \cdot \frac{1}{3}x^{\frac{1}{2} - 1} - \frac{3}{2} \cdot x^{\frac{3}{2} - 1}[/tex][Derivative] Simplify:                [tex]\displaystyle y' = \frac{1}{6}x^{\frac{-1}{2}} - \frac{3}{2}x^{\frac{1}{2}}[/tex][Derivative] Simplify:                [tex]\displaystyle y' = \frac{1}{6\sqrt{x}} - \frac{3\sqrt{x}}{2}}[/tex]

Step 3: Integrate Pt. 1

Substitute [Surface Area]:                                                                             [tex]\displaystyle SA = 2\pi \int\limits^{\frac{1}{3}}_0 {(\frac{1}{3}x^{\frac{1}{2}} - x^{\frac{3}{2}}) \sqrt{1+ [\frac{1}{6\sqrt{x}} - \frac{3\sqrt{x}}{2}}]^2}} \, dx[/tex][Integral - √Radical] Expand/Add:                                                               [tex]\displaystyle SA = 2\pi \int\limits^{\frac{1}{3}}_0 {(\frac{1}{3}x^{\frac{1}{2}} - x^{\frac{3}{2}}) \sqrt{\frac{81x^2+18x+1}{36x}} \, dx[/tex][Integral - √Radical] Factor:                                                                         [tex]\displaystyle SA = 2\pi \int\limits^{\frac{1}{3}}_0 {(\frac{1}{3}x^{\frac{1}{2}} - x^{\frac{3}{2}}) \sqrt{\frac{(9x + 1)^2}{36x}} \, dx[/tex][Integral - Simplify]:                                                                                       [tex]\displaystyle SA = 2\pi \int\limits^{\frac{1}{3}}_0 {-\frac{|9x + 1|(3x - 1)}{18}} \, dx[/tex][Integral] Integration Property:                                                                     [tex]\displaystyle SA = \frac{- \pi}{9} \int\limits^{\frac{1}{3}}_0 {|9x + 1|(3x - 1)} \, dx[/tex]

Step 4: Integrate Pt. 2

[Integral] Define:                                                                                             [tex]\displaystyle \int {|9x + 1|(3x - 1)} \, dx[/tex][Integral] Assumption of Positive/Correction Factors:                                 [tex]\displaystyle \frac{9x + 1}{|9x + 1|} \int {(9x + 1)(3x - 1)} \, dx[/tex][Integral] Expand - FOIL:                                                                                 [tex]\displaystyle \frac{9x + 1}{|9x + 1|} \int {27x^2 - 6x - 1} \, dx[/tex][Integral] Integrate - Basic Power Rule:                                                         [tex]\displaystyle \frac{9x + 1}{|9x + 1|} (9x^3 - 3x^2 - x)[/tex][Expression] Multiply:                                                                                      [tex]\displaystyle \frac{(9x + 1)(9x^3 - 3x^2 - x)}{|9x + 1|}[/tex]

Step 5: Integrate Pt. 3

[Integral] Substitute/Integral - FTC:                                                              [tex]\displaystyle SA = \frac{- \pi}{9} (\frac{(9x + 1)(9x^3 - 3x^2 - x)}{|9x + 1|})|\limits_{0}^{\frac{1}{3}}[/tex][Integrate] Evaluate FTC:                                                                                [tex]\displaystyle SA = \frac{- \pi}{9} (\frac{-1}{3})[/tex][Expression] Multiply:                                                                                     [tex]\displaystyle SA = \frac{\pi}{27} \ ft^2[/tex]

It is in ft² because it is given that our axis are in ft.

Step 6: Find Amount of Glass

Convert ft² to in² and multiply by 0.015 in (given) to find amount of glass.

Convert ft² to in²:                    [tex]\displaystyle \frac{\pi}{27} \ ft^2 \ \div 144 \ in^2/ft^2 = \frac{16 \pi}{3} \ in^2[/tex]Multiply:                                   [tex]\displaystyle \frac{16 \pi}{3} \ in^2 \cdot 0.015 \ in = 0.251327 \ in. \ of \ glass[/tex]

Stacia has 28 red and blue marbles. The ratio of red to blue marbles is 1:6. How many blue marbles does Stacia have?

Answers

Answer:

The total number of blue marbles = 24

Step-by-step explanation:

Total number marbles Stacia has = 28

The ratio of red to blue marbles = 1 : 6

Let 'r' be the number of red marbles.Let 'b' be the number of blue lines

As the total number of marbles is 28. Thus,

r + b = 28

As the ratio of red to blue marbles is 1 to 6.

It means for each red marble 'r', we have 6 blue 'b' marbles. Thus,

b = 6r

now substituting b = 6r in the equation r + b = 28

r + b = 28

r + 6r = 28

7r = 28

divide both sides by 7

7r/7 = 28/7

r = 4

Thus,

The total number of red marbles ⇒ r = 4

The total number of blue marbles ⇒ b = 6r = 6(4) = 24

Therefore,

The total number of blue marbles = 24

MULTIPLE CHOICE 9th grade math: help me find the formula to the nth term:

Answers

Answer:

[tex]a_{n}[/tex] = - 5n - 2

Step-by-step explanation:

There is a common difference between consecutive terms, that is

- 12 - (- 7) = - 17 - (- 12) = - 5

This indicates the sequence is arithmetic with n th term

[tex]a_{n}[/tex] = a₁ + (n - 1)d

where a₁ is the first term and d the common difference

Here a₁ = - 7 and d = - 5, then

[tex]a_{n}[/tex] = - 7 - 5(n - 1) = - 7 - 5n + 5 = - 5n - 2

|2n|-4=8 solve for n

Answers

Answer:

n = ± 6

Step-by-step explanation:

absolute value equations usually produce 2 solutions

to get the positive solution just solve normally:  2n - 4 = 8

                                                                               2n = 12

                                                                                n = 6

to get the negative solution you must take what is in the absolute value bars and multiply by negative one:  -(2n) - 4 = 8

                                                   -2n - 4 = 8

                                                    -2n = 12

                                                      n = -6
